When I Wake Oh My Soul

from The Atlantic EP by Becca Leigh

lyrics

when I wake, oh my soul
to the morning sweet
I can hear the humble ground
rumbling an ancient sound

when I climb, oh my soul
into holy trees
I can see the highway rise
up into the golden skies

how I long for you
search for you in a crowd
as I wade through the masses, I look up
and I'll never look down

foreign words and a psalm in my mouth
hope like honey sweet on this scroll I eat
dust and seeds, ever all I shall be
and the body weeps, but the soul shall sing

when I cry, oh my soul
like a lonesome dove
spring is coming on again
I can feel it on my skin

when I dance, oh my soul
to the sound of you
playing on a thunder drum
giving that ol' harp a strum

how I long for you
search for you in a crowd
as I wade through the masses
I look up, and I never look down

Becca Leigh Marshall, North Carolina

Becca Leigh is a songwriter based in Charleston, South Carolina. Her songs emerge from a folk tradition, focusing on melody, imagery, and emotion.
